Pursuant to regulation 21 of the Environmental Management and Co-ordination (Impact Assessment and Audit) Regulations, 2003, the National Environment Management Authority (NEMA) has received an Environmental Impact Assessment Study Report for the above proposed project. The proponent, Kamwamba Irrigation Project (KIP) consist of three major components which include: Irrigation Infrastructure Development, Sustainable Land Management (SLM) and Formation of Irrigation Water User Association. The Irrigation Infrastructure Development will entail rehabilitation of intake weir and construction of a 21km Kamwamba irrigation pipeline covering an area of 84ha. benefiting 836 households including 30% female headed households. The SLM component will involve conservation of 227Ha in the upper catchment of River Githobokoni using various soil and water conservation techniques. The proponent, Lone Tree Limited got an approval from Nairobi City County and NEMA to construct a high end office block along Limuru Road on L.R. 21/1/22, Westland Sub-county in 2016. However, passing through the private property, is a narrow seasonal stream akin to a natural drainage that carries (drains) storm water (surface run off) during wet periods parallel to the road to empty to Rui Ruaka via an existing drainage outfall along the main Limuru Road which is a 600 mm diameter pipe culvert. The culvert is about 500 metres from the Lone Tree's property. The surface run off flows through the boundary of Lone Tree property close to the road and they mainly occur and are enhanced by precipitation upstream during rainy season. In order to allow the Lone Tree Limited to develop the office block in a standard way, the surface run off needs to be controlled by training the seasonal stream passing on the property to a functional storm water drainage that direct flow to its natural course downstream while maintain the stream characteristics.
